Samarkand State Medical University Admission Process (Step-by-Step)

1. Check Eligibility Criteria

To apply for MBBS at Samarkand State Medical University, you must meet:

Academic Requirements: Minimum 50% in PCB (Physics, Chemistry, Biology) in 12th grade.
Age Limit: At least 17 years old by December 31 of the admission year.
NEET Qualification (Required for Indian students).

2. Prepare Required Documents

You’ll need:

  • Passport copy (valid for at least 18 months)
  • High school transcripts & mark sheets
  • Birth certificate
  • Medical fitness certificate
  • Passport-size photographs
  • NEET scorecard (for Indian students)

3. Submit the Online Application

  1. Visit the official SSMU website or an authorized admission partner.
  2. Fill out the application form with accurate details.
  3. Upload scanned copies of all documents.
  4. Pay the application fee (varies by country).

4. Receive the Admission Letter

  • Once approved, the university will issue an invitation letter.
  • This confirms your seat and is required for the student visa.

5. Apply for a Student Visa

  • Submit the admission letter, passport, and other documents to the Uzbekistan Embassy.
  • The visa processing time is usually 2-4 weeks.

6. Travel & Enrollment

  • Arrive in Uzbekistan before the academic session starts.
  • Complete university registration, pay tuition fees, and attend orientation.

Samarkand State Medical University Fees Structure (2025-26)

The cost of studying MBBS at SSMU is budget-friendly:

ExpenseAmount (USD)
Tuition Fee (per year)4,000−5,000
Hostel Fee (per year)800−1,200
Medical Insurance150−200
Miscellaneous500−1,000

Total estimated cost:       6,000−8,000 per year.

FAQs About Samarkand State Medical University Admission

1. Is NEET mandatory for Indian students?

Yes, Indian students must qualify for NEET to apply.

2. What is the medium of instruction?

English (for international students).

3. How long is the MBBS program?

6 years (including internship).

4. Is the degree valid worldwide?

Yes, SSMU is recognized by WHO, NMC, and other medical councils.

5. Can I work while studying?

Part-time opportunities are limited; focus on studies.
